New Patented Maruto Semi-Barbless Treble Hook

Barbless hooks have been around for some time, with anglers hesitant to use them because of the fear of losing fish without a barbed hook. Some fisheries even require barbless hooks. Enter the era of the semi-barbless hook. The all new and patented Maruto Semi-Barbless Treble Hook provides a unique “lock/unlock” feature. With positive hook-ups and less harm to fish (and fishermen), the Semi-Barbless hook is the hook that will change the mind of even the most skeptical angler.

No matter how sharp a traditional barbed hook point is, the barb greatly increases resistance on the hook while penetrating – reducing positive hook-ups. With the Semi-Barbless Hook, there’s no barb to create resistance, and the “lock/unlock” feature helps keep the fish on until you’re ready to release it. A consistent pressure on the retrieve will keep fish on; simply reverse the pressure on the hook’s point to release it easily and harmlessly from the fish. As a bonus, this hook will also exit non-rubberized netting much easier than a barbed hook, saving time and aggravation.

The hook point offers a razor profile and the Maruto Semi-Barbless treble hook is currently offered in sizes 8, 6, 4, 2, 1, 1/0 and 2/0.
